A nationwide study on happiness found that Calgary scored at the bronze level, with affordability and urban planning potentially preventing a higher score.
Alka Merlin spoke with LiveWire, saying “If you’re constantly stressing about whether you’re going to be able to afford your rent, whether you’re going to be able to feed yourself, feed your family, buy your medication, buy clothing for your children, this is going to impact your mental well-being.” She pointed to our 2025 Election Platform document, which serves to inform current city councillors and candidates what matters to Calgarians.
